商城首页欢迎来到中国正版软件门户

最新文章

  • 怎么用ThinkPHP实现一个购物车功能 正版软件
    怎么用ThinkPHP实现一个购物车功能
    首先,我们需要创建一个数据库来存储我们的商品和订单信息。将以下SQL代码复制并粘贴到phpMyAdmin或其他MySQL客户端中来创建数据库:CREATEDATABASEcartDEFAULTCHARACTERSETutf8COLLATEutf8_general_ci;然后,我们需要创建两个表来存储商品和订单信息。使用以下SQL代码创建名为“products”和“orders”的表:CREATETABLEproducts(idint(11)NOT
    751天前 thinkphp 0
  • Java面向对象中,多态是怎么实现的? 正版软件
    Java面向对象中,多态是怎么实现的?
    何为多态定义:多态是指不同的子类在继承父类后分别都重写覆盖了父类的方法,即父类同一个方法,在继承的子类中表现出不同的形式。系统在运行时(而非编译时),能够根据其类型确定调用哪个重载的成员函数的能力,称为多态性。特点:(1)多态是面向对象的重要特性,简单点说:“一个接口,多种实现”,就是同一种事物表现出的多种形态。(2)多态就是抽象化的一种体现,把一系列具体事物的共同点抽象出来,再通过这个抽象的事物,与不同的具体事物进行对话。(3)对不同类的对象发出相同的消息将会有不同的行为。(4)多态允许将子类的对象当作
    751天前 Java 0
  • 这么利用Mysql计算地址经纬度距离实时位置 正版软件
    这么利用Mysql计算地址经纬度距离实时位置
    前言最近在做项目时候,遇到一个这样子的需求,点到卡包里面卡券使用使用,需要展示卡券使用附近门店,思路数据库地址表设计通用的区域街道地址表tz_sys_area字段名称类型备注area_idbigint区域IDarea_namevarchar(32)区域名称parent_idbigint所属父区域IDlevelint层级typechar区域类型0国家1省份直辖市2地市3区县area_namevarchar(32)区域名称parent_idbigint所属父区域IDlevelint层级后台也可以做修改四级区域
    751天前 MySQL 0
  • Redis的五种数据类型实例分析 正版软件
    Redis的五种数据类型实例分析
    1.Redis的5种数据类型redis是一种高级的key-value的存储系统,其中value支持五种数据类型:Redis支持的键值数据类型string字符串类型hash表类型list列表类型set集合类型zset有序集合类型关于key的定义,注意如下几点:不建议key名字太长,通常不超过1024,如果太长会影响查询的速度。不建议太短,太短会降低可读性。一般在公司,都有统一命名规范。2.字符串类型string2.1概述字符串类型是Redis中最为基础的数据存储类型,它在Redis中以二进制保存,没有编码和
    751天前 redis 0
  • 使用PHP和Java代码实例解析比较 正版软件
    使用PHP和Java代码实例解析比较
    命名案例1functiongetGoods($query,$shopId){$goodsId=Goods::add($query["uid"],$query["name"]);returnShop::add($goodsId,$shopId);}classGoods{publicstaticfunctionadd($uid,$name){$id=mt_rand(1,100000);return$id;}}classShop{publicstaticfunctionadd($goodsId,$shopId)
    751天前 Java PHP 0
  • java读写锁怎么用 正版软件
    java读写锁怎么用
    1、公平选择性,支持非公平和公平锁获取,吞吐量不公平优于公平。2、重进入,读锁和写锁都支持线程重进入。3、锁降级,遵循获取写锁、获取读锁、释放写锁的顺序,写锁可以降级为读锁。实例publicclassReadWriteLockTest{publicstaticvoidmain(String[]args){finalQueueq=newQueue();for(inti=0;i
    751天前 Java 0
  • Mysql8怎么创建用户及赋权 正版软件
    Mysql8怎么创建用户及赋权
    1、进入mysqlmysql-uroot-p2、创建用户createuser'testuser1'@'%'identifiedby'123456';这里表示创建一个不限制ip登录的用户testuser1该用户的密码是123456%代表不限制ip登录刷新权限,每一次权限更改后都刷新一下flushprivileges;在本地新建连接都可以登录该用户了这个时候你打开会发现只有information_schema一个数据库3、给用户赋权grantallprivile
    751天前 MySQL 0
  • RedisDesktopManager怎么远程连接redis 正版软件
    RedisDesktopManager怎么远程连接redis
    1.下载RedisDesktopManager直接去官网或者csdn上搜就行2.安装RedisDesktopManager傻瓜式安装,一直点next就行安装完成后就是这样3.建立远程连接开始连接之前需要以下准备工作修改redis.conf文件命令vimredis.conf如果你的redis.conf在其他文件里面,需要加上文件路径比如我的在etc目录下,就在redis前面加上/etcvim/etc/redis.conf1.设置虚拟机的主机ip/或者设置为0.0.0.0开放所有我这里是直接注释掉了,然后使用
    751天前 redis RedisDesktopManager 0
  • 如何在ThinkPHP框架中使用token进行安全验证? 正版软件
    如何在ThinkPHP框架中使用token进行安全验证?
    一、token在ThinkPhp框架的使用1.首先在数据库的users表中添加两个字段token、time_outtoken用于存储用户的tokentime_out用于设置用户token的过期时间2.创建函数checkToekn($token)函数用于检验token是否存在,并且更新token。publicfunctioncheckToken($token){$user=new\app\index\model\Users();
    751天前 PHP thinkphp token 0
  • Redis 的重要技术要点有哪些? 正版软件
    Redis 的重要技术要点有哪些?
    一、为什么使用Redis笔者认为,在项目中使用Redis,主要是从两个角度去考虑:性能和并发。当然,Redis还具备可做分布式锁等功能的其它功能,但如果只是为了分布式锁这些其它功能,完全还有其它中间件(如Zookpeer等)可以代替,并不是非要使用Redis。因此,这个问题主要从性能和并发两个角度去答:1、性能如下图所示,我们在碰到需要执行耗时特别久、且结果不频繁变动的SQL时,就特别适合将运行结果放入缓存。这样,后面的请求就去缓存中读取,使得请求能够迅速响应。题外话:忽然想聊一下这个迅速响应的标准——其
    751天前 redis 0